Coco-Caprylate/Caprate is a lightweight ester emollient synthesized from coconut-derived fatty alcohols and caprylic/capric fatty acids. It functions primarily as a skin-conditioning and emollient agent with rapid absorption, delivering a silky, non-greasy finish that improves the tactile feel of cosmetic formulations. Due to its low polarity and fatty acid chain structure, this ester mimics skin lipids, enhancing spreadability and leaving a velvety texture without the occlusive effect of heavier oils. This makes it especially useful in moisturizers, serums, sunscreens, foundations, and other leave-on products aimed at smooth, conditioned, and hydrated skin without heaviness or pore-clogging feel. The ingredient also helps reduce transepidermal water loss (TEWL) by forming a breathable, hydrating layer that supports long-lasting moisture retention.
In haircare applications, Coco-Caprylate/Caprate contributes to conditioning, manageability, and surface smoothness of hair fibers. Its fast-absorbing, lightweight nature allows it to coat the hair shaft, smoothing the cuticle, diminishing frizz, and increasing shine without adding weight or greasy residue. This action enhances combability and softness in products such as conditioners, hair serums, and leave-on treatments designed for fine or normal hair types. Unlike heavier silicones or occlusive emollients, Coco-Caprylate/Caprate provides conditioning benefits while maintaining a light, elegant formulation profile favored in modern personal care products.

Safety Analysis
Coco-Caprylate/Caprate is generally recognized as safe and well-tolerated in cosmetic use. It is widely approved by panels such as the Cosmetic Ingredient Review (CIR) for use in both leave-on and rinse-off applications across a broad concentration range without notable hazards. Its lightweight ester structure makes it compatible with sensitive skin and reduces the risk of comedogenicity or irritation often seen with heavier occlusive oils. Although it is considered safe, formulators should always validate its performance and tolerance within specific product matrices through standard patch testing and stability assessments.
